What is a DOI?

A Digital Object Identifier, commonly known as a DOI, is a permanent digital identifier assigned to scholarly and professional content such as journal articles, books, conference papers, datasets, reports, and other research outputs. Unlike an ordinary web address, a DOI is designed to remain stable even if the content moves from one website to another.

A DOI connects a published work to its official metadata, including the title, authors, journal name, publication date, volume, issue, pages, publisher, and landing page. This makes the article easier to discover, cite, index, track, and preserve in the global scholarly communication system. DOI.org describes DOI names as persistent identifiers used by both humans and machines to identify and reliably access objects over time.

For scholarly journals, a DOI is more than a link. It is part of the article's academic identity.

Why DOI Matters for Scholarly Journals

For a journal, assigning DOIs to articles increases the credibility, accessibility, and international visibility of published content. A DOI helps researchers, libraries, indexing databases, citation tools, and academic platforms recognize a publication as a structured scholarly record.

Persistent linking When a journal website changes or platforms are redesigned, the DOI can continue directing readers to the correct landing page if metadata is properly maintained.
Better discoverability DOI metadata is used by academic search engines, indexing systems, library services, citation managers, and research databases.
Reliable citation A DOI gives authors and readers a standard way to cite and locate a publication, reducing confusion from broken URLs or inconsistent records.
Citation tracking Through Crossref services, deposited references can be matched with other registered scholarly works.
Publishing standards DOI registration is an important step toward professional publishing practice, indexing readiness, and long-term digital preservation.
